/*
 * Default TTL (seconds) for idempotency keys on payment retries.
 * Plugin authors: reuse the same key for any retry of the same
 * charge within this window and Ledgerbee will dedupe it for you.
 * Mint a new key after the TTL, or you'll get stale-key errors.
 * Behavior verified against the build token below.
 */

session token of fawep-tageg = htk4_82d8

Step 4 of the Humbold deploy: enable the queue-depth autoscaler. It polls the broker every 15 seconds and scales workers between 2 and 40 — nothing exotic, and all scaling decisions are logged for audit. The scaler authenticates to the broker's metrics endpoint, so the env file needs its credential added on the next line.

secret setting of bagag-kajof: RELAY_SECRET8=d9a517d5

Ticket: Expired credentials blocking Datemold localization work

Welcome aboard. This ticket tracks the locale-aware date formatting rollout in the Quillbright dashboard. Please note that the previous credentials for the Datemold formatting service expired last Friday, which is why the staging environment currently renders all dates in the fallback ISO format. Before you begin testing the regional format tables, you will need to configure your local environment with the replacement credential. The new key for the Datemold service is as follows:

app token of bawip-bagaf = zpat7_H2w6qRk